Hungary has a continental climate, characterized by warm summers and cold winters. Spring and autumn offer mild temperatures, making them pleasant for visiting.
May, June, and September are often considered the best months to visit Hungary. The weather is generally mild and sunny, with fewer crowds than in peak summer.
July and August represent the peak tourist season in Hungary. Expect warm to hot temperatures, lively city atmospheres, and higher prices for accommodation and flights.
The winter months, from November to February, constitute the off-season. While it can be cold, you'll find fewer tourists and potentially lower prices, especially around Christmas markets.
